GAZA CITY, June 29, 2006 (AFP) - The Israeli military carried out an air strike on a car in Gaza City on Thursday, witnesses and the army said.

Two Palestinian militants from the armed wing of the ultra-radical Islamic Jihad faction escaped from the vehicle which sustained some damage, witnesses said. Medical sources said no one had been admitted to hospital with injuries after the raid.

"I can confirm we attacked a car in the city of Gaza," an army spokesman told AFP, providing no further details.

Palestinian sources named one of the escaped militants from Jihad's Al-Quds Brigades as Kareem al-Dahdouh.

Israel has carried out a series of botched air strikes over Gaza during the latest upsurge in Middle East violence in which militant targets have escaped and Palestinian civilians have been killed.
